GO Hedge Fund Activity: Q2 2020 in Review

211 of the 4,877 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in Grocery Outlet (GO) for Q2 2020, worth a combined $3.54B — up 19% from $2.98B a quarter earlier.

Buyers outnumbered sellers: 84 funds opened new GO positions and 31 closed out — a net gain of 53 holders — while 86 added to existing stakes and 32 trimmed.

The largest buyer was Sands Capital Management, opening a new position worth an estimated $319M. The largest seller was H&F Corporate Investors VII, exiting entirely with an estimated $911M sold.
